The EDI Analyst supports, maintains, and improves our Electronic Data Interchange processes. This role is responsible for the setup, testing, troubleshooting, monitoring, and ongoing support of EDI transactions with customers, suppliers, and internal business systems. The EDI Analyst might include occasional after-hours support for critical EDI issues, system implementations, or production outages. Develop, maintain, and support EDI maps, transactions, and workflows. Coordinate new EDI trading partner setups including requirement gathering, testing, implementation, and post-go-live support. Monitor daily EDI transactions and resolve failures, errors, and data discrepancies in a timely manner. Troubleshoot EDI-related issues involving data mapping, communication protocols, document formats, and system integrations. Work closely with internal teams which include IT, Customer Service, Supply Chain/Logistics, Finance, and other business departments.
Collaborate with external customers, suppliers, and third-party providers to support EDI connectivity and transaction requirements. Maintain EDI documentation which include trading partner profiles, mapping specifications, process flows, and support procedures. Support common EDI transaction sets such as purchase orders, invoices, advance ship notices, acknowledgments, remittance advice, and other business documents. Assist with system upgrades, process improvements, testing, and implementation of EDI-related enhancements.
Ensure EDI processes meet business requirements, data accuracy standards, and established service levels.
Bachelor's degree in Information Technology, Computer Science, Business Systems, Supply Chain, or a related field. 5+ years' experience working in an EDI-related role. Experience working with ERP, warehouse, supply chain, or order management systems. Strong knowledge of EDI standards, including both ANSI X12 and EDIFACT. Experience with EDI mapping, testing, troubleshooting, and trading partner onboarding. Familiarity with common EDI transaction sets such as 810/INVOIC, 850/ORDERS, 830/DELFOR, 855/ORDRSP, 856/DESADV, 860/ORDCHG, 865/ORDRSP and others.
Experience with communication protocols such as AS2, SFTP, FTP, VAN, and other secure data exchange methods. Ability to analyze business and technical requirements and translate them into EDI solutions. Strong problem-solving and communication skills with the ability to work independently and man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
